Transaction 15010ea349160b154d98a95da4e4e2b5c44c0056a322ef2b8a6df602cf6bcc1e

1 Input
2 Outputs
  • 15010ea349160b154d98a95da4e4e2b5c44c0056a322ef2b8a6df602cf6bcc1e:0
  • value  672891
    address  1EyaBAjhPYJJVktWQUvzvGXrbVoxLMzbzN
  • 15010ea349160b154d98a95da4e4e2b5c44c0056a322ef2b8a6df602cf6bcc1e:1
  • value  21573031
    address  bc1qzax2dekct6sl7lla93tn43sy42deq0xszvff6m